You'll probably have a hard time starting it with a bad Crank Sensor. it is located on top of the block behind the alt. There are three that work together. One is called a cam sensor on the driver side of the engine towards the front on the side. I think you can see it if you are looking down at the oil filler neck. Two right next to eachother in the location mentioned before. The top one is sould be the Cam (i think they also call it Crank 2), and the one just off to the side (left) I is is the crank sensor.

There should be a testing proceedure on here somewhere to tell if the voltage it reading correct. The ignition switch likes to fail in these. When you turn the key, it will click once. I could see someone thinking it is coming from the starter as it sounds similar to a starter solinoid failing to engage, just quieter... which is illudes that it may be coming from the engine compartment. The giveaway is that it only clicks once, not a few times rapidly...unless the key is not being turned all the way, but then it is more like a "buzz".
